Smartfinancial (SMBK) FCF Payout Ratio (2012 - 2026)

Smartfinancial (SMBK) recorded quarterly FCF Payout Ratio of 0.13 in Q1 2026, up 59.63% quarter-over-quarter from 0.08 in Q4 2025, and up 32.5% on a YoY basis from 0.1 in Q1 2025.
